Aerial refueling is a special way to move fuel between aircraft while they are flying. One plane is called the tanker, and the other is the receiver. This process is also known as air-to-air refueling or tanking. It is very important because it lets planes stay in the sky much longer. It also helps them fly much further distances. By refueling in the air, a plane can take off with a heavy payload of cargo or people. It carries less fuel at takeoff to stay light, then tops off once it is airborne.

There are two main ways this works. The first way uses a flying boom, which is a long pipe. This system moves fuel very quickly, but it needs a special operator to guide it. The second way is the probe-and-drogue system. In this method, the receiver plane uses a small tube called a probe. This probe connects to a basket-like part at the end of a hose. This system is often simpler to add to different types of aircraft.

People first tried this many years ago. In the 1920s, pilots used hoses to move fuel between slow planes. On June 25, 1923, two Airco DH-4B biplanes had the first mid-air refueling. Later, a plane named the Question Mark set a record in 1930. It stayed in the air for over 150 hours. In 1935, Fred and Al Key used a new nozzle to stop fuel from spilling. This made the process much safer for the pilots.

Sir Alan Cobham was a famous pioneer in this field. He helped create the first practical refueling systems. In 1949, a B-50 called Lucky Lady II made history. It flew non-stop around the whole world in about 94 hours. This huge trip was only possible because of four aerial refuelings. The plane refueled over the Azores, Saudi Arabia, the Pacific Ocean, and Hawaii.

Today, this skill is mostly used by military groups. It is very hard and expensive to do. Pilots must fly in a very close formation called "line astern." This means the planes must stay very near each other. While it was once thought to help civilian planes fly across oceans, it is now a military tool. It helps strong lands move supplies and people across the globe.

Aerial refueling is the process of transferring aviation fuel from one aircraft to another while both are in flight. The aircraft providing the fuel is known as the tanker, while the one receiving it is called the receiver. This procedure is also referred to as in-flight refueling (IFR), air-to-air refueling (AAR), or tanking.

KC-135 refuels an F-16 Fighting Falcon.jpg
KC-135 refuels an F-16 Fighting Falcon.jpg
This capability is vital because it allows receiving aircraft to remain airborne much longer. It extends their flight range or their loiter time, which is the time they can spend circling an area. In some cases, a series of refuelings can extend a flight until the crew reaches physiological limits, such as fatigue, or until engineering factors like engine oil consumption become a concern.

There are two primary technical mechanisms used to move fuel between aircraft. The first is the flying boom system. This system utilizes a rigid pipe that can be guided into the receiver. The flying boom offers a faster rate of fuel transfer, but it requires a dedicated boom operator station on the tanker to manage the connection.

The second method is the probe-and-drogue system. This system is generally easier to adapt to existing aircraft designs. In this setup, the receiver aircraft uses a probe, which is a specialized nozzle, to connect with a basket-like device at the end of a hose trailed by the tanker.

Aerial refueling also offers significant advantages for aircraft weight management and payload capacity. An aircraft can take off with a greater payload of cargo, weapons, or personnel by carrying less fuel during takeoff. This allows the plane to maintain its maximum takeoff weight while staying light enough to get airborne safely. Once the aircraft is in flight, it can be topped off with extra fuel from a tanker. Additionally, researchers have estimated that aerial refueling could reduce fuel consumption on long-haul flights by 35% to 40%, even when accounting for the fuel used by the tanker missions.

Early experiments in the 1920s involved slow-flying aircraft flying in formation. In these trials, a hose was run down from a hand-held fuel tank on one plane to the filler of another. On June 25, 1923, the first successful mid-air refueling occurred between two Airco DH-4B biplanes of the United States Army Air Service.

By August 1923, three DH-4B aircraft set an endurance record by remaining aloft for over 37 hours using nine mid-air refuels. In 1929, a Fokker C-2A named the Question Mark set a record of over 150 hours. Later, in 1930, the Hunter brothers set a record of 553 hours and 40 minutes using two Stinson SM-1 Detroiters.

Sir Alan Cobham was a key figure who revolutionized the field through his development of practical systems. In 1934, he founded Flight Refuelling Ltd (FRL) to advance in-flight refueling technology. One early method was the grappled-line looped-hose system. In this process, the receiver aircraft trailed a steel cable. The tanker then shot a line to grapple that cable, drawing it back into the tanker to connect the refueling hose. This was eventually improved into the modern probe-and-drogue system, which was demonstrated by a Gloster Meteor jet in 1949, setting a new jet endurance record.

A major milestone occurred in 1949 when the B-50 Superfortress Lucky Lady II completed the first non-stop circumnavigation of the world. The flight lasted 94 hours and 1 minute. This feat was made possible by four aerial refuelings from four pairs of KB-29M tankers. These refuelings took place over the Azores, Saudi Arabia, the Pacific Ocean near Guam, and between Hawaii and the West Coast.

This mission demonstrated how refueling could overcome the geographic limitations of early long-distance aviation.

Despite its utility, aerial refueling is currently used almost exclusively in military operations. This is due to the high cost of specialized refueling equipment and the difficulty of the maneuvers required. Pilots must perform very close "line astern" formation flying to successfully connect the aircraft. While early pioneers like Cobham saw potential for long-distance commercial transoceanic flights, the complexity of the task has kept it within the military domain.
